At a glance: Best credit cards for Dining
Choose from a number of great miles and cashback credit cards for dining to earn up to 4 miles per dollar or 8% cashback. However, pay close attention to those that only award bonus miles/cashback on transactions with specific dining Merchant Category Codes (MCCs).
Top Miles credit card for Dining
- Local dining (in Singapore): The UOB Preferred Visa Card is the best option as it isn’t MCC-sensitive. Simply pay via Google Pay or Apple Pay to earn 4 mpd.
- Overseas dining: Link your Citi Rewards Card to Amaze, then use the Amaze Card to pay to earn 4 mpd. This combo saves you about 1% in FX fees, gives you ultra-flexible miles and isn’t MCC-sensitive.
Top Cashback credit card for Dining
The best cashback credit cards for dining all require minimum monthly spending. The easiest one to use for this category is the Maybank XL Cashback Card, which awards 5% cashback and is only MCC-sensitive when dining in Singapore.
Typical Dining MCCs
Some credit cards only award bonus miles or cashback on specific MCCs, which may be accepted differently on each MCC-sensitive card, so refer to the card’s terms and conditions shared in the card summaries below.
⚠️ Warning: Restaurants (especially in Japan) may have strange MCCs totally unrelated to dining. Credit cards that award bonus miles/cashback based on MCCs are clearly marked below.
Related: How to Check Merchant Category Code (MCC) Before Paying
Here are the typical MCCs for dining:
| MCC | Description |
|---|---|
| 5811 | Caterers |
| 5812 | Eating Places and Restaurants |
| 5813 | Bars, Cocktail Lounges, Discotheques, Nightclubs and Taverns–Drinking Places |
| 5814 | Fast Food Restaurants |
| 5499 | Miscellaneous Food Stores–Convenience Stores, Markets, Specialty Stores, and Vending Machines |
